I have just moved into a new home and had cable tv and
internet installed. I have two computers and have used a
MN-700 router and MN-730 PCI adapter to connect to the
internet through a DSL service. I tried hooking it up
with the cable service through my pc, but didn't have much
luck. The other computer saw the wireless network and the
network indicated that it was working properly, but the
curser and the internet icons on explorer were rapidly
blinking and I could not connect to the internet. Can
someone tell me what I did wrong or what I didn't do.

You need to reconfigure the Internet access for the cable.
Use IE and go to 192.168.2.1. You need only to change the
settings on the WAN screen -- you may need data from the
cable company to know what type of connection they use
(dynamic, static, PPPoe; DNS settings).

You may want to give it a try and set it to dynamic, since
it's the simpler setting, and call the cable company if it
does not work
